"Understanding the human experience is about finding its essence. The true identity of a human being is concealed as the very basis of the states of waking, dreaming, and deep sleep of human experience. To find the core of the experience is to recognize the self of a human being, who is always free from suffering, never born, always enlightened, and always peaceful."
The book analyzes and decodes the human experience in-depth in the light of Vedanta. We need to untangle ourselves from the maze of experiences to remain unaffected by it. To penetrate the human experience is an effort for our ultimate well-being and gives us the ever satisfying result of being self-fulfilled. The freedom from desire, grief, sorrow, and establishment in fearlessness is the ultimate well-being and liberation for a thinking person.
The book tells us about the importance of the mind, its control, meditation methods, and how the mind affects our experience. It inquires into the relationship between consciousness, mind, and its objects. It focuses on Yoga, the functioning of the mind, and the means to master the mind. The discovery of the self of the experience is the most profound and liberation in itself while living.
Tushar Choksi was a sincere seeker of reality of human experience since childhood days. Due to the undercurrent force of spirituality and to be a good human, he underwent practice of meditation and study of vedantic scriptures for more than twenty five years. During his life, he in depth studied and participated in various activities based on vedantic tradition. One major activity he is part of during the most part of his life, is the activity of Swadhyay inspired by Pujya Padurang Shastri Athavale. He was also engrossed in teachings of Ramkrishna and Vivekananda and tradition of Arsha Vidya of Swami Dayananda Saraswati. Currently, Tushar conducts classes on vedant and continues his study of vedant.
This is a really good book for serious seekers of Truth and liberation. For a long time, I was looking for a book to understand the philosophy of Mandukya Upanishad and Mandukya Karika, which needs a lot of contemplation on the subject (ie. mananam and chintanam). This book was perfect for me as It beautifully guides one to understand how mind and intellect in a human body works and shapes our daily experiences that results in happiness and/or sufferings. Normally, we don't think about it in our day to day life and blame our fate, other people or surroundings for our failures and sufferings. people get angry and frustrated causing relationships to sour with individuals and society.
The author has analyzed the Piercing Human experience of the mind with references from Bhagvad Gita, Mandukya Upnishad and Mandukya Karika to show that cause of human sufferings is due to our habit of "seeking happiness" from outside and our inability to differentiate between real and unreal objects. However, the real happiness in within us. Further Waking state, Dream state and Deep sleep state experiences are analyzed and it is shown that because we don't know the "self of experience" in all 3 states, we are all the time in a state of self delusion and we suffer. this is due to root ignorance ingrained in human mind and our strong belief in duality.
Once we understand the real cause of our suffering is due to self ignorance of our non-dual self, the author has suggested remedy to remove "ignorance of duality" of non-dual self. This liberates soul.
